The video tutorial explains how to identify and factor perfect square trinomials. It begins by discussing the characteristics of perfect square trinomials and the importance of recognizing square numbers in the first and last terms. The tutorial then walks through the process of factoring a given trinomial, verifying the factorization, and solving the equation using the square root method. The solution is confirmed by checking the middle term and applying algebraic techniques.
